Experience community at the Toni-Mai-Halle
The Toni-Mai-Halle in Bonn-Duisdorf is known as a venue and can be directly accessed from the street through the main entrance. According to hall information, the address is Schmittstraße 19-25, 53123 Bonn, with the stop Am Schickshof within walking distance and a large public parking lot in front of and beside the hall. This creates good conditions for a calm, easily accessible event with spiritual openness. ([tgv-bonn.de](https://www.tgv-bonn.de/ueber-den-tgv/sporthallen/toni-mai-halle?utm_source=openai))
Religious significance and cultural depth
Diwali is celebrated as the Festival of Lights in many Hindu communities and symbolizes light, hope, and the victory of good. In Bonn, the event connects cultural expressions with a religious experience that remains accessible even to those without prior knowledge. The series of previous Diwali formats by the Indo-German Society Bonn shows that music, dance, and encounters are central elements of the evening. ([dig-bonn.org](https://dig-bonn.org/))
